NVIDIA Tesla C2075 vs NVIDIA Quadro FX 360M
NVIDIA Tesla C2075 vs NVIDIA Quadro FX 360M
VS
NVIDIA Tesla C2075
NVIDIA Quadro FX 360M
We compared two Professional market GPUs: 6GB VRAM Tesla C2075 and 256MB VRAM Quadro FX 360M to see which GPU has better performance in key specifications, benchmark tests, power consumption, etc.
Main Differences
NVIDIA Tesla C2075 's Advantages
Released 4 years and 2 months late
Larger VRAM bandwidth (150.3GB/s vs 9.600GB/s)
432 additional rendering cores
NVIDIA Quadro FX 360M 's Advantages
Lower TDP (17W vs 247W)
